Georgette Starr and Snap get into the complexities of Kanye and 45's bromance, hip hop referencing 45 before becoming President (keep that same energy), domestic violence, toxic masculinity, and a reminder that the the only person you can control is yourself. 


SHOW NOTES: Around 41:20, the organization that Georgette was referencing is called The Cave of Adullam, based in Detroit. "The Cave of Adullam is a Transformational Training Academy (CATTA) based in Detroit, Michigan where boys who are emotionally distressed, mentally discontented and spiritually in debt, gather here to be trained and transformed into comprehensive men of the Most High. We are able to accomplish this mission through our Emotional Stability Training." Dope concept. For more info, visit http://thecatta.org.
